How much do contract senior privacy anal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for contract senior privacy analyst in Raleigh, NC is $99,665.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$85,500.00 and $113,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

The Contract Senior Privacy Analyst and Contract Data Privacy Specialist roles both focus on data privacy compliance, often requiring similar certifications and working in corporate or consulting environments. The analyst typically oversees privacy programs and compliance strategies, while the specialist concentrates on implementing data protection measures. Both roles are vital in industries handling sensitive data, with overlapping skills but different focus areas.

Summary: The Sr. Financial Analyst provides decision support by collecting, analyzing and interpreting data, as well as forecasting business trends to support the overall strategic and operating plans of Advance Auto Parts. These include Customer Acceleration/Transformation, Availability Excellence and Superior Experience by driving profitable growth through rigorous analysis and insight.

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ES include the following. Other duties may be assigned.

  • Provide guidelines for standard cost approaches used in business decisions; establish and monitor cost reduction programs.
  • Provide root/cause driver analysis to support decision-making by effectively communicating and translating the results into business insights and actions
  • Provide direction to functional counterparts in operating units as required, and to operating and senior management on matters involving cost determination problems, or issues such as inventory valuation, distribution of overhead, treatment of joint costs and product pricing.
  • Conduct special studies and analyses such as determination of work-in-house or subcontract and cost impact of proposed facilities or processes.
  • Identify and investigate issues related to assigned projects by selecting an approach from an accepted body of methodology or recommended alternatives.
  • Define assumptions for the quantification and analysis of investments, acquisitions, or divestitures.
  • Participate in the development of long-range financial forecasts and related budgets, considering alternative scenarios and economic prospects as appropriate.
  • Provide fact-based financial analysis, economic modeling and ad-hoc analysis that supports the business case for proposed investment.
  • Present verbal and written reports on general economic trends, individual corporations, and entire industries
  • Partner with internal customers to implement performance management rhythms.
  • Provide appropriate input into test design to ensure results can be relied upon to make investment decisions.
  • Provide external financial information on competitors and the industry.
  • Maintain knowledge and stays abreast of developments in the fields of industrial technology, business, finance, and economic theory.
